- The distance between Te Anau, New Zealand and Anadyr, Russia is approximately 12,284 km or 7,633 mi.
- To reach Te Anau in this distance one would set out from Anadyr bearing 187.4° or S and follow the great circles arc to approach Te Anau bearing 184.5° or S .
- Te Anau has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Anadyr has a boreal subarctic climate with dry summers (Dsc).
- Te Anau is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Anadyr is in or near the subpolar moist tundra biome.
- The average temperature is 17.3 °C (31.1°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 22.9 °C (41.2°F) less in Te Anau. The continentality subtype is barely hyperoceanic as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 829.7 mm (32.7 in) more which is equivalent to 829.7 l/m² (20.36 US gal/ft²) or 8,297,000 l/ha (887,004 US gal/ac) more. About 3 2/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 18.6° higher in Te Anau than in Anadyr.
